Run by the Pramstaller family for generations, Gasthof Edelweiss is a great-value pick right in the centre of Mayrhofen. You're a short walk from the slopes, or you can hop on the ski bus to get there even quicker. When it comes to rooms, there's a mix of self-catered apartments and rooms with bed & breakfast, so you can choose the stay that suits you best.
If you get your breakfast included, you'll start the day with a buffet spread loaded with platters of cold cuts, fresh fruit, cereal and oven-warm rolls. When you're back from the slopes, head downstairs to the Edelweiss Lounge and winter garden, where you can grab a drink and a bite to eat. Or head out into the village for dinner – Mayrhofen's bursting with restaurants, so you can try a different one every evening.

All apartments are on a self-catering basis, and have a kitchenette with hob, fridge and microwave, as well as a satellite TV and safe. Bed linen, towels, end-of-stay cleaning (excluding kitchen) and local taxes are included.
2 bedroom apartment - sleeps 4-7 (max 4 adults or 4 adults and 3 children up to 12 years): Austrian twin bedroom, bedroom with bunk beds, living room with double sofa bed and single sofa bed, private bath or shower and WC.

One of Austria's top ski resorts, Mayrhofen has a magnificent medley of varied terrain, Austrian charm and lively après ski. From families to party-lovers and non-skiers to hardcore athletes, this laid-back destination warmly welcomes everyone and rarely disappoints – a fantastic place to ski that Brits return to year after year.
